(2) In the application of paragraph (1) to an officer to whom the Pensions Ordinance, 1932, applied prior to the commencement of the Ordinance and who retires before the 1st day of January, 1950, the provisions of the preceding paragraph of this regulation shall be applied to the pensionable emoluments which such officer would have received in accordance with the interpretation given to the words "pensionable emoluments" in the Pensions Ordinance, 1932, had he not become subject to a scale of pay operative in this Colony in consequence of the Salaries Revision, 1947, and had he received all the increments which in the opinion of the Governor would have been granted to him, if this shall be to such officer's advantage.

(3) In the application of this regulation where the pensionable emoluments of an officer for a period prior to the 1st day of January, 1947, are required to be taken into account, there shall be taken into account in lieu of such pensionable emoluments the pensionable emoluments which such officer would have enjoyed during such period had he been subject at the commencement of such period to a scale of pay operative in this Colony on the 1st day of January, 1947, in consequence of the Salaries Revision, 1947, if this shall be to an officer's advantage.

(4) "Salaries Revision, 1947" for the purpose of this regulation shall have the same meaning as that given to the expression in section 19 of the Ordinance.
